Check Digit Verification of cas no

The CAS Registry Mumber 35583-09-6 includes 8 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 5 digits, 3,5,5,8 and 3 respectively; the second part has 2 digits, 0 and 9 respectively.
Calculate Digit Verification of CAS Registry Number 35583-09:
(7*3)+(6*5)+(5*5)+(4*8)+(3*3)+(2*0)+(1*9)=126
126 % 10 = 6
So 35583-09-6 is a valid CAS Registry Number.

Acetalization of carbonyl compounds as pentaerythritol diacetals and diketals in the presence of cellulose sulfuric acid as an efficient, biodegradable and reusable catalyst

Shaterian, Hamid Reza,Rigi, Fatemeh

experimental part, p. 695 - 698 (2012/05/05)

This paper reports a practical and green method for the acetalization of carbonyl compounds as pentaerythritol diacetals and diketals derivatives using cellulose sulfuric acid as a biodegradable and reusable solid acid catalyst under thermal solvent-free conditions.

Synthesis of diacetals from aldehydes and ketones with pentaerythritol catalyzed by silica sulfate under microwave irradiation

Jin, Tong-Shou,Wang, Huan-Xin,Wang, Kai-Fang,Li, Tong-Shuang

, p. 2993 - 2999 (2007/10/03)

The synthesis of diacetals from pentaerythritol with aldehydes and ketones is carried out under microwave irradiation in 80-98% yields with silica sulfate as catalyst.
